Ingredients
- 1 c diced banana 1 medium
- 1 Keebler chocolate-flavored pie crust 6 oz
- 1/4 c chopped dry-roasted peanuts 1 oz
- 1 pk JELL-O sugar-free instant butterscotch pudding mix 4 serving
- 2/3 c Carnation nonfat milk
- 1 1/4 c Water
- 2 T Peter Pan reduced-fat Peanut Butter
- 3/4 c Cool Whip Lite
- 2 Nabisco Chocolate Graham Crackers 2.5 oz made into crumbs
Preparation
Layer bananas in bottom of pie crust. Sprinkle 2 T peanuts over bananas. In a large bowl, combine dry milk powder, pudding mix, and water. Mix with wire whisk well. Blend in peanut butter until mixture is smooth. Pour pudding mixture evenly over bananas and peanuts. Refrigerate 5 minutes. Spread Cool Whip Lite evenly over set filling. In a small bowl, combine remaining 2 T. peanuts and cracker crumbs. Evenly sprinkle mixture over top of pie. Refrigerate at least 1 hour. Cut into 8 servings.
HINT: To prevent bananas from turning brown, mix with 1 tsp. lemon juice or sprinkle with Fruit Fresh.
